Pine Creek Information Center

Pine Creek Information Center is often an important stop for visitors to the south and east side of the Monument who need information, maps, passes, souvenirs, restrooms, or to stretch their legs. The Center is made possible by an innovative partnership with a multitude of organizations* and dedicated volunteers.  

The Pine Creek partners work together to ensure visitors can travel safely and comfortably on the more remote side of the mountain.
